Pressure Spring - # 2958248
Double-tap and hold to zoom.
Mouse over the image to zoom.

Pressure Spring - # 2958248

Part Number: 3915663

$26.00 /EACH
List price: $26.00 /EACH
    • EACH
  • Availability: Available to Order

Recently Viewed

Pin - Bell Crank
  • $271.36 /EACH
  • List price $271.36 /EACH
Ball Bearing (3205 2RSC3L), Becker
  • $173.34 /EACH
  • List price $173.34 /EACH